Страница 1 из 1

TIME_WAIT или как бороться с излишней нагрузкой на сервер

Добавлено: 08 апр 2009, 00:01
Padonak
Я в последнее время стал замечать - што как то не стало хватать мощностей серверу (железу). Вроде ничего нового не ставил . Всё то же самое работает . НО ! MySQL стал жрать много ресурсов .
Отключил один сервер контры (AWP который). Не помогло . СТал грешить на статистику HLSatX . НО и она не причём !

И тут Я решил пасматреть што с сетью тварицца...... и был очень удивлён :


Изображение

Што то робот поисковичёк с aport.ru балует ! Гадёнышь такой ! Как тока Я вырубил Apache - всё пришло в норму !

Тут же сделал :

Код: Выделить всё

iptables -t nat -A PREROUTING -s 194.67.18.228 -j DROP
И вот ещё што нарыл по этой теме :

Код: Выделить всё


присутствует немалое количество неудавшихся соединений
попробуй установить следующие параметры (можешь добавить в /etc/sysctl.conf)

net.ipv4.tcp_fin_timeout = 30 
net.ipv4.tcp_keepalive_time = 1800
net.ipv4.tcp_synack_retries = 3


это снизит количество левых соединений